Menu item Description Settings Collation Keeps the pages of a print job stacked in sequence when printing On multiple copies Off Notes: • Off is the default setting. • On is the setting that keeps the print job stacked in sequence. • Both settings print the entire job the number of times specified by the Copy menu setting. Separator Sheets Inserts blank separator sheets None Notes: Between Copies • None is the default setting. Between Jobs • Between Copies inserts a blank sheet between each copy of Between Pages a print job if Collation is set to On. If Collation is set to Off, a blank page is inserted between each set of printed pages, such as after all page 1's, all page 2's, and so on. • Between Jobs inserts a blank sheet between print jobs. • Between Pages inserts a blank sheet between each page of the print job. This setting is useful when printing transparencies or wanting to insert blank pages in a document for notes. Separator Source Specifies the paper tray to use for printing the separator sheets Tray 1 Notes: • Tray 1 is the default setting. Tray 2 MP Feeder • The MP Feeder setting only works if Configure MP is set to cassette. For help, see "Configure MP menu" on page 10.
